FIG announces brand-new Brick Parkour Asian Tour

LAUSANNE, July 7, 2023 - The International Gymnastics Federation (FIG), the world governing body recognised by the International Olympic Committee (IOC), is delighted to announce a new partnership with Brick, a brand of the Groupe Abéo, to develop Parkour in the South-East Asia region.
As part of the new partnership, Brick becomes title sponsor of the Brick Parkour Asian Tour, which will be held in six countries across South-East Asia in August 2023. Brick will supply two sets of Parkour obstacles to the national gymnastics governing bodies in Cambodia, Indonesia, Malaysia, Philippines, Thailand and Vietnam.
Brick Brand Manager Mathieu Dumet expressed his ambitions for the Tour: “We’re delighted to join with the FIG for this groundbreaking new tour. One of the key ambitions of Brick is to inspire as many people as possible to get involved with Parkour and we feel this tour gives us the perfect platform to introduce a whole new audience to the sport.”
The Brick Parkour Asian Tour is a 20-day event that will bring together the Parkour communities in each country. Brick has been appointed both Title Sponsor and Official and Exclusive Equipment Supplier for the Brick Parkour Asian Tour. Children and budding athletes from across the region will therefore be able to attend workshops, demonstration events for the different Parkour disciplines (Skills, Speed and Freestyle) as well as some friendly competitions that will allow participants to put their skills to the test on Brick’s easy-to-use modular Parkour set-up.
FIG President Morinari Watanabe declared: “This new partnership with Brick represents a significant investment in the development of Parkour in South-East Asia. The Brick Parkour Asian Tour will allow us to support the Parkour communities across the region. It will also allow the next generation of young athletes to try out for themselves this up-and-coming urban sport with expert guidance from one of the sport’s co-founders, as well as from experienced FIG athletes.”
Thanks to support from sponsor AEON Mall, the Tour will be held at AEON shopping malls in the cities of Hanoi, Jakarta, Kuala Lumpur and Phnom Penh. The Brick Parkour Asian Tour will also stop at Centralworld Square in the heart of downtown Bangkok and at Quirino Grandstand in Manila.
A representative for AEON Mall said, “we, AEON are honoured to have the Brick Parkour Asian tour conducted by FIG and each national Gymnastics Federation in our malls. Lately Parkour as an urban sport has attracted followers all over the world. Through this tour event we believe we will create new fans of Parkour and attract the local community for new connections and communication. We look forward to watching this event together with the community and seeing professional athletes compete.“
The dates of the Brick Parkour Asian Tour are as follows:
12-13 August: AEON Mall, BSD City, Jakarta, Indonesia
15-16 August: AEON Mall Shah Alam,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ia
19-20 August: AEON Mall Mean Chey, Phnom Penh, Cambodia
22-23 August: CentralWorld, Bangkok, Thailand
26-27 August: AEON Mall Ha Dong, Hanoi, Vietnam
30-31 August: Quirino Grandstand, Manila, Philippines
Parkour co-founder and FIG Parkour Commission President Charles Perrière says: “I am excited about the Brick Parkour Asian Tour because this is the first event of its kind and it is fully in line with the Parkour philosophy of coming together and having fun, with competition taking a back seat. I look forward to showcasing this exciting sport to fans in the region and making new connections. I am hugely grateful to Brick and AEON Mall for their support and I’m convinced that the equipment that Brick is providing will show governing bodies in the region just how easy it is to set up and use a Parkour course.”
